Problem

Current electrochemical energy storage cells face challenges in achieving reliable current conduction with a small space requirement, particularly in electric vehicles, where efficient integration and durable connections are crucial.

Innovation Solution

A method involving the positioning, bending, supporting, pressing, and connecting of a current conductor with a contact arm to the electrode stack, allowing the conductor arrangement to extend flatly along the stack, enabling precise and durable connections through localized welding, and using supporting elements to manage forces and ensure accurate alignment.

Solution Approach 1:

The conductor arrangement is bent around the edge of the contact arm in a three-dimensional configuration, extending flatly along the side face of the electrode stack. This spatial reconfiguration allows the conductor to maintain close proximity to the electrode stack (reducing space) while preserving adequate contact surface area through the bent geometry that wraps around the contact arm edge.

AI summary

A method for producing an electrochemical energy storage cell is provided. A current conductor, which is configured for electrically connecting an electrode stack to a cell terminal and has a contact arm, is positioned relative to the electrode stack such that an edge of the contact arm abuts a first lateral surface of a conductor arrangement that projects out of the electrode stack. The conductor arrangement is bent around the edge of the contact arm such that the first lateral surface of the conductor arrangement rests at least in part on a first contact arm lateral surface. The contact arm is supported on a second contact arm lateral surface opposite the first contact arm lateral surface. A contact pressure is exerted on the conductor arrangement resting at least in part on the first contact arm lateral surface, and the conductor arrangement is connected to the current conductor.
